Head of Compliance

• The HSBC Brazil Head of Compliance is a key strategic risk management leadership role that has a broad remit and responsibilities for providing oversight and management, of all aspects of Regulatory Compliance (RC) and Financial Crime Compliance (FCC) Risks including impact analysis of regulatory changes, and driving coordination and execution of the various Compliance work streams and assurance, while ensuring alignment with Global Standards.• The role requires strong partnership with the business FCC team and Regional FCC teams, acting in concert with them to drive the implementation of policy arising out of Global Standards Committee. It will monitor and track the regional progress of various work streams and initiatives underway which fall under the umbrella of Financial Crime Risk and Global Standards, provide policy advice related to all business line products, services and clients, and ensure that the Financial Crime Compliance function is resourced adequately to address the risks associated with all business lines in HBBZ.• The role will also need to stay at the forefront of key regulatory changes to ensure proactive communication with business and develop appropriate policy and framework to manage the changes, particularly extra territorial changes. It will be the go-to person for both Global Standards and workstream leads to ensure processes are coordinated and implementation risks and issues are considered and addressed.• Support regulatory changes implementation within timelines mandated by regulators and collaborate in regulatory change framework / regulatory mapping / regulatory regimes and engage with relevant stakeholders to act as the central communication channel with regulators to deliver responses to regulatory requests and proper coordination of regulatory inspections.• The role is a critical forward looking leadership role and requires strong partnership with business to drive and accelerate the execution of Financial Crime Compliance programmes that directly impact business performance. . This role is accountable for the implementation of Financial Crime Risk Compliance policies in to the business and as such it will require close collaboration with various Risk and Business functions.• The role will be a member and participate actively in the Reputational Risk Committee and is a mey member of the highest governance forums within the country and the Latin america (LAM) Region.• The role holder reports into the local Chief Risk Comppliance Officer and leads a team of senior colleagues stewarding HBBZ Compliance framework across all business uits and functions.

• Significant experience as a regulator, or a senior compliance manager across all areas of Compliance risk within a global firm, in the financial services industry.
• Significant leadership experience and an experienced strategic thinker.
• Excellent communication and inter-personal skills, with experience of dealing with executives at all levels.
• Ability to develop practical, cost effective solutions to complex global issues.
• A legal or formal accountancy qualification or professional background in a relevant risk or audit discipline.
